I'm extremely dubious a VAWT is going to be able to produce sufficient voltage at low wind speeds. That particular one you linked has a startup speed of 3m/s or 7mph.
Using this as an example:
.52m dia and 1.1m tall
At wind speeds of 15mph, it's only going to produce on the order of 27W.
Given the low wind speeds discussed, I'm dubious there has been enough wind to produce meaningful voltage. The "braking" observed may simply be the controller trying to extract power from it.
